Property Details for 35 Khedive St, Wagin

35 Khedive St, Wagin is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1970. The property has a land size of 2430m2 and floor size of 148m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in September 2023.

About Wagin 6315

The size of Wagin is approximately 251.3 square kilometres. It has 11 parks covering nearly 0.8% of total area. The population of Wagin in 2016 was 1495 people. By 2021 the population was 1448 showing a population decline of 3.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Wagin is 60-69 years. Households in Wagin are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Wagin work in a labourer occupation.In 2021, 73.10% of the homes in Wagin were owner-occupied compared with 73.40% in 2016.

Wagin has 1,431 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Wagin have seen a 209.60% increase in median value, while Units have seen a -57.35% decrease. As at 31 October 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Wagin is $329,033 while the median value for Units is $159,623.
  • Houses have a median rent of $335.
There are currently 10 properties listed for sale, and no properties listed for rent in Wagin on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 57 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Wagin.
